Scheduling & Planning Team Leader - Salford

Are you an organised and people-focused leader with a passion for operational planning? We're looking for a dedicated and proactive Scheduling & Planning Team Leader to manage the day-to-day operations of our scheduling and planning function.

In this role, you'll oversee a team of administrators and schedulers, ensuring smooth processes and that planning activities support the wider business needs. You'll ensure policies and procedures are followed and support your team to deliver high standards of service.

You will also play a key role in engaging, motivating, coaching, and developing your team, helping them grow and succeed in a fast-paced, collaborative environment.

Main Responsibilities
  1. Deputise in the absence of the operations manager on shift
  2. Be the first point of escalation for any queries
  3. Support operators / schedulers with their workload when required
  4. Monitor and manage workloads, ensuring they are within required timescales
  5. Develop and assist in delivering regular training and coaching
  6. Conduct monthly 1-1s and quarterly PDRs, documenting actions and development needs
  7. Ensure prompt and efficient service, identifying process improvements and weaknesses
  8. Maintain training documentation and needs analysis
  9. Support the management team in rolling out processes and incorporating changes
  10. Deputise as required for other Team Leaders and perform other duties as appropriate
  11. Achieve high customer and supplier satisfaction, escalating requests as necessary

The Ideal Candidate
  • Minimum 3 years' experience in Contact Centre / Service Centre environment
  • Experience in People leadership and team management
  • Ability to lead in a changing environment
  • Ability to handle multiple priorities
  • Proven coaching and development skills
  • Advanced skills in Microsoft Excel and Word
  • Self-motivated, confident, honest, and flexible
  • Strong relationship-building and influencing skills
  • Experience in process improvement
  • Ability to deliver excellent customer service
  • Self-starter with results-oriented mindset
